Web5. Chalo Loku The Colorful Agricultural Festival Of Nocte Tribe. Chalo Loku is a three-day festival celebrated by the Nocte community of Arunachal Pradesh. Cha, which means paddy; Lo, which means season; and Loku, which means festival, are the three words that make up the name. Chalo Loku, thus, means harvest festival. WebApr 5, 2016 · Digging Deeper 1.
